summ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Treehugger Robot <treehugger-gerrit@google.com> 2016-08-17 13:57:33 +0000
committer Gerrit Code Review <noreply-gerritcodereview@google.com> 2016-08-17 13:57:33 +0000
commitc5b376ab66d20defca0a60a4ba74bdbb31444d55 (patch)
tree2ad4ad83e0d74b810a4510239cc96d835f74eb9b
parentec6a323da2abbe9b25c0d14f44397b5f5298b6a8 (diff)
parent2f2bf4014a41d285e8862fd2366424a5027fb2cd (diff)
Merge "UsbMidiDevice: fix MIDI flush()"
-rw-r--r--services/usb/java/com/android/server/usb/UsbMidiDevice.java8
1 files changed, 8 insertions, 0 deletions
diff --git a/services/usb/java/com/android/server/usb/UsbMidiDevice.java b/services/usb/java/com/android/server/usb/UsbMidiDevice.java
index 38ede87d2b85..46ce7a0a1aaf 100644
--- a/services/usb/java/com/android/server/usb/UsbMidiDevice.java
+++ b/services/usb/java/com/android/server/usb/UsbMidiDevice.java
@@ -127,6 +127,14 @@ public final class UsbMidiDevice implements Closeable {
public void setReceiver(MidiReceiver receiver) {
mReceiver = receiver;
}
+
+ @Override
+ public void onFlush() throws IOException {
+ MidiReceiver receiver = mReceiver;
+ if (receiver != null) {
+ receiver.flush();
+ }
+ }
}
public static UsbMidiDevice create(Context context, Bundle properties, int card, int device) {